First week of March 2020,
A new hero in the form of Skylar Brown, director at San Quentin State Prisons Media Center, broadcasted the historical first program of the Sound Mind Streamer throughout the campus SQTV network system.
The Africa themed program started with urban instrumental beats from the Hood the music was followed by street dance battles that feature Rubix, oh, wow, and Lil Blade from the Long Beach when we all saw grow up into the master he is today, and welcomed a reminder to all foster kids abandoned youth, at risk youth all backgrounds, races and genders that dance and the arts have always been a safe space for self-constructive expression, where freedom know no enslavement. No church judgement, no drug problem, no gang predators, just Lil Blade serving fools :).
The program featured "On The Streets" in Africa, and the "Ugandan Martyrs" where Africans spoke to the history and modern day homosexuality themselves, instead of hearing the prison yard version from so-called "African know-it-alls" on the yard

We tried to start that story around 2013, so SMS viewers would be able to gauge how advanced Africans are on this issue ahead of American prison yards in 2020.
We also featured a brief American LGBTQI+ history piece starting just after Stonewall in 1969. Our intent was to show the total invisibility of inner city youth, and today in 2020, the resources, and legal protections gained from the struggle of some of the most amazing people ever, still has not reached the very people that was viewing our program at SMS.
Beatings, spit, being doused with water, urine, feces and dirty condoms and forced into re-housing into protective custody, and I'm not talking about transgender persons, I'm talking about young homies from the hood just like everybody else that identify to what has been labeled LGBTQI+, and what we know in our community as same sex loving people, and/or gatekeepers. Someone said that we are straight acting HomoThugs, I said, I'm not a HomoThug and I'm not acting, I'm just being me, and SMS is a safe space for people to just be themselves without being forced to agree with ideologies that exist antithetical to our nature

We closed with a National Geographic study on "epigenics" and we plan to continue to provide liberated facts and exploratory journeys into reality of self with SMS
